Default 04.5 350Z vs 07 350Z, what a difference...

I met up with Skorch who has a new 07 Z and has an injen exhaust as his only mod. I have an 04.5 Z that tonight ran with headers, and wheels/tires as my main mods along with a JWT Clutch/Flywheel, I figured this is as close to a stock vs stock race were going to see, and what a difference it was.

We were able to line up with each other and the first race we had I shifted hard to second and my car just died, no oil pressure loss, no leaks nothing, the power just cut. Skorch on the other hand, this being his first time taking the car to the track roasted his tires off the line...yet still managed a 14.3 @100mph with a 2.493 60 ft....at that point I kinda figured I really wouldn't have a chance.

We had one pretty good lineup and it went like so.

2004.5 Z

RT .192
I1: 2.194
I2: 6.149
I3: 9.375
MPH I3: 75.192
I4: 12.050
ET: 14.450
MPH: 98.372

2007 Z
RT: .170
I1: 2.297
I2: 6.170
I3: 9.278
MPH I3: 79.613
I4: 11.853
ET: 14.154
MPH: 98.341

I know these times seem turtle slow (we both don't have the best 60 fts), but keep in mind we are 1470 ft above sea level and the temps were around 95 degrees at 10pm.

That being said, 1st and 2nd we seemed to be side by side...once Skorch's 07 hit 3rd, it was like a whole different car, it immediately pulled from beside of me to me seeing his tail lights and being able to read his plate. I thought this would be as close as a comparison to stock vs stock as we would get....and yeah...obviously as stated before, even in Arizona....Big...difference.
